About the company
The mission of Kiruna Malmförädling is to refine ore from mine to finished product. The main parts of the process are screening, concentrating, and pelletizing. The department consists of a total of eight sections, four of which are part of the main process and the other four are support sections within quality, technology and process development, material processes, and maintenance. Your role
As an Environmental Process Engineer/Technician, you play a key role in ensuring that our operations meet all environmental requirements and commitments related to our environmental facilities, such as flue gas cleaning and dust removal. You drive the process technology development forward and actively contribute to reducing environmental emissions.
In your role, you represent Pellets Plant 2 & 3 (KK2/KK3) in environmental matters and have a central function in collaboration with environmental, research, and marketing departments. You participate in reporting and meetings with supervisory authorities and work closely with process engineers, process operators, and operational staff to optimize our environmental performance.
You are also part of the management team for KK2/KK3 and collaborate with the corresponding role within Pellets Plant 4 (KK4) to strengthen and develop the business as a whole.
